History of Anemometers



The development of anemometers can be traced back to the ancient civilizations where rudimentary wind gauging devices were very first made use of. One of the earliest known anemometers was the hemispherical mug anemometer invented by Leon Battista Alberti in the 15th century.


Over the years, improvements in technology led to the growth of even more contemporary anemometers, including ultrasonic anemometers and laser Doppler anemometers, supplying boosted accuracy and performance in gauging wind rate and direction. The background of anemometers showcases a remarkable journey of technology and development in the field of weather forecasting.


Sorts Of Anemometers



Throughout the field of weather forecasting, numerous kinds of anemometers have actually been established to accurately determine wind rate and direction. Sonic anemometers utilize ultrasonic signals to determine wind speed and instructions precisely. Hot-wire anemometers operate based on the principle that the cooling impact of wind on a warmed wire is symmetrical to the wind speed.






Applications in Weather Forecasting



Having reviewed the numerous sorts of anemometers utilized in meteorology for measuring wind speed and direction, it is important to discover their useful applications in the area. Anemometers play an important function in meteorology by supplying accurate and real-time data on wind conditions (anemometer). Meteorologists utilize anemometers to keep an eye on wind speed and instructions to anticipate climate patterns, issue warnings for extreme weather events like storms, typhoons, and twisters, and assess atmospheric problems for aeronautics safety


In weather forecasting, anemometers help in comprehending regional and local wind patterns, which are important for forecasting weather condition changes and figuring out climatic patterns. These devices are likewise made use of in study to study microclimates, city warm islands, and air pollution dispersion. Furthermore, anemometers are utilized in farming to maximize plant management practices, such as irrigation and pesticide application, based on wind conditions.


Relevance in Air Travel Security





An essential aspect of making certain aeronautics security hinges on the meticulous tracking of wind problems utilizing anemometers. Anemometers play an essential function in aviation by supplying real-time data on wind speed and instructions, aiding pilots in making notified choices during landing, trip, and liftoff. Solid and unpredictable winds can substantially affect aircraft operations, making it crucial for aeronautics authorities to count on accurate wind measurements to make certain the security of travelers and crew.

Anemometers are mounted at airport terminals and along flight courses to constantly keep an eye on wind patterns. This data is essential for air traffic controllers to take care of air website traffic flow effectively and avoid possible risks created by turbulent winds. By integrating anemometer analyses into weather projecting models, aeronautics authorities can anticipate transforming wind conditions and problem relevant advisories to pilots, boosting general trip safety and security.

Function in Environmental Research



Anemometers play an essential role in environmental study by providing vital information on wind speed and direction. By properly gauging wind attributes, anemometers aid researchers analyze the movement of contaminants in the air, examine the effect of industrial exhausts, and forecast the spread of impurities in the environment.

In ecological research study, anemometers are made use of along with various other tracking tools to gather comprehensive information for clinical researches. Scientists count on anemometer readings to model airflows, develop air pollution control techniques, and examine the efficiency of ecological regulations. In addition, anemometer data is beneficial for verifying atmospheric versions and boosting the precision of ecological forecasts.
